Knife robbers snatch cash during Leeds Building Society raid

Armed robbers threatened Leeds Building Society staff with a knife during a raid.

Detectives are appealing for information after the incident at the Street Lane branch in Roundhay on Wednesday, March 22.

It occurred at around 2.10pm, when three suspects armed with a knife entered and threatened staff.

The suspects entered the staff area and removed a small quantity of cash.  

They then made off in a white car waiting outside. There were no injuries to any members of the public or staff at the premises. 

Detective Inspector, Amanda Wimbles, of Leeds CID, said: “This was an extremely distressing incident for the staff members involved and for the customers present. 

“Our enquiries remain ongoing and I would urge anyone who has any information on this incident to get in touch with police.”
